Quick answer
The average sale price in NE17 is £117,936 (median £92,750), based on 104 HM Land Registry transactions. Police UK recorded 42 crimes within a 1-mile radius in 2026-07.
Headline pricing in NE17 is below the UK national average (England & Wales average ~£290k as of 2025). Stock is dominated by terraced properties (66 of the last 104 sales).
